3 new metro lines approved for Mumbai metropolitan region

After a long wait, Mumbai is finally slated to get 3 new Metro lines, with the third stretch expected to be completed by 2026

The Maharashtra cabinet has given the green signal to three new Metro lines in the Mumbai Metropolitan Region, all of which would be completed by 2026. A statement from the chief minister’s office (CMO) said the three projects would be constructed by the Mumbai Metropolitan Region Development Authority (MMRDA).

The 9.2-kilometre Gaimukh-Shivjai Chowk line in Mira Road area will have four elevated stations and will be built at a cost of Rs 4,476 crores and is expected to be completed by March 2022, it said.

The Kalyan to Taloja elevated line will be 20.7 kilometres long and have 17 stations. It will cost Rs 5.865 crores and is scheduled for completion by March 2024.

The Wadala-CST line will be 12.7 kilometres long, of which 8.7 kilometres would be underground, and the rest will be elevated.
Of the ten stations, eight will be underground ones, it said, adding that the project is likely to cost Rs 8.739 crores with a completion deadline of March, 2026.
